Where
Where

Jobs and careers for deployment tech from the company Talent groups in Rosemont (1 jobs)

Schedule
Employment
Source
Location
Sort by:
  • Talent Groups
  • Rosemont
... from concept through to production deployment.Must hav
28 days ago